Theater Arts is coordinating a number of activities to coincide with the exhibit:

  • "Interrogating the Nude," by Doug Wright - September 26-30 at The Playhouse. Directed by Jim Thompkins. Focus is on gender, sexuality and reality in modern art.
  • "Scenes from the Hart": Acting 324 and 320 students will visit the exhibit and choose an image or pose in order to create an open scene. The best scenes will be selected for a public exhibition at a date to be announced.
  • "The Creation": A performance which will focus on the exhibition and James Weldon Johnson's poem, "The Creation." Actor, dancer, and soloist.
